Engine overheating, heat in cab radiator full, no heat in radiator.
Car: Buick, Skylark, 1995, 4Cyl - Back to Fix-It
Q.95 buick skylark 4cyl, engine overheating, heat in cab radiator full, no heat in radiator. Should I bother replacing thermostat? if so, where is it located?
I already checked/done: replacing coolant 50/50 mix after finding it low.
AnswerYou are definatly on the right track with the thermostat, by far the most common fault.
